How To Optimise Images To Improve Web Performance
Research conducted by Google indicates that a mere 10 seconds of loading time can lead to a 123% increase in a website’s bounce rate. Slow-loading images can significantly impact the overall performance of a site, potentially driving visitors to seek alternatives. A prevalent challenge in image optimization is that decreasing the file size often results in a corresponding decline in image quality.
In this article, we will provide several strategies to optimize images for the web while preserving their quality. Ultimately, optimized images enhance the SEO of your website, improve loading times for your pages, and encourage visitors to continue exploring your site rather than navigating to a competitor’s.
What Is Image Optimisation?
The process of image optimization entails decreasing the file size through methods such as compression using specialized software or altering its dimensions. Additionally, it may require providing images in specific formats, sizes, resolutions, and quality levels that achieve the minimal file size while remaining appropriate for the content, page layout, device compatibility, and user requirements. This process encompasses adjustments to the image format, size, and resolution to strike a balance between quality and loading speed, which is essential for enhancing web performance and user satisfaction.
How To Optimise Images For Web and Site Performance
Image optimization involves achieving a balance between the quality of an image and minimizing its file size. Prior to uploading an image to your website, you can utilize specialized tools or plugins for optimization (which will be discussed further below). Let us now explore various methods of image optimization that will help maintain this quality-file size equilibrium.
Start With High Quality Images
The most effective method to enhance your website’s performance is to select images that possess impeccable quality from the outset. Stock photography platforms such as Unsplash, Pixabay, and PicJumbo can provide such images. However, a potential drawback is that these images may be quite large, necessitating further size reduction. To achieve this, you may utilize software such as Photoshop, Pixelmator Pro, or other similar tools.
Choose The Right Format
Another option is to select the file format that provides the best quality and file size balance. These are the most common types of files you can use:
JPEG
- Compression: JPEG offers high compression rates, suitable for continuous-tone images like photographs, but higher compression levels may affect image quality.
- Image type: Ideal for photographs with subtle color variations and details.
- Compatibility: Supported by almost all browsers and devices, making it versatile for web use.
PNG
- Transparency: PNG supports alpha channel transparency, making it suitable for graphics, logos, and images requiring transparency.
- Lossless Compression: Preserves image quality but results in larger file sizes compared to JPEG.
WebP
- Compression: Supports both lossy and lossless compression, transparency, and animations, providing significant file size reductions compared to formats like PNG and JPEG without compromising quality.
- Lossless compression: Lossless WebP images are 26% smaller than PNGs, while lossy WebP images are 25-34% smaller than equivalent JPEGs at similar quality levels.
- Compatibility: The format is supported by major browsers like Google Chrome, Safari, Firefox, Edge, and Opera, as well as various image editing tools, making it increasingly popular for web use.
HEIC
- Compression: The format offers superior compression capabilities compared to traditional formats like JPEG and PNG. HEIC files are encoded using HEVC (High Efficiency Video Coding), allowing for high-quality images with smaller file sizes, making them ideal for efficient storage and transmission of images on devices like iPhones and iPads.
- Conversion: HEIC files can be converted to more widely supported formats like JPEG or PNG using various online converters or software tools, enabling users to view and use these images across different platforms and applications.
Mind The Difference Between Lossy and Lossless Compression
In summary, lossy compression emphasizes the reduction of file size at the cost of quality, whereas lossless compression preserves image quality, resulting in larger file sizes. A more comprehensive explanation follows.
Lossy Compression
- Permanently removes some image data considered less important to reduce file size
- Reduces image quality, but the loss is often undetectable to the human eye
- Provides higher compression ratios and significantly smaller file sizes
- Commonly used formats: JPEG, WebP
Lossless Compression
- Compresses images without removing any data, preserving quality
- Reduces file size by stripping metadata and non-essential information
- Allows images to be compressed and decompressed multiple times without quality loss
- Provides smaller file size reductions compared to lossy compression
- Commonly used formats: PNG, GIF, TIFF
The decision to utilize either lossy or lossless compression is contingent upon the particular requirements of the image and the website. Lossy compression is well-suited for photographs and images where a degree of quality degradation is permissible in return for significantly reduced file sizes and quicker loading times. Conversely, lossless compression is preferable for images that contain text, require transparency, or demand high quality, such as product images or photography portfolios.
Use Image Optimisation Tools,Desktop and Online
There are many solutions you can choose to reduce an image size and optimize it for the web, be it a lossless or lossy compression. Here are some of them.
1.Photoshop
Compressing an image in Photoshop can be somewhat intricate; however, if you are a proficient user of Photoshop and possess a good level of technical knowledge, you may consider employing this method. To decrease the file size of a PNG in Photoshop, adhere to the following steps:
- Open the PNG file in Adobe Photoshop by dragging and dropping the image into the application or using File -> Open.
- Navigate to Image -> Image Size or press Ctrl+Alt+I.
- In the Image Size Dialog box, decrease the Height/Width of the image to compress its size. Ensure that the option to constrain proportions is selected.
- Click on the Resample button and choose Bicubic Sharper from the list to maintain image sharpness during compression.
- Click OK to close the Image Size dialog box and save the compressed image.
If you’re looking for an analogue for Mac, you can use Pixelmator Pro. It works similarly to Photoshop but is a bit easier to use.
2.Compressor.io
There are numerous online solutions available that can be equally effective as desktop third-party software. One such option is Compressor.io, which accommodates a variety of image formats, including PNG. This platform employs various compression algorithms to minimize file sizes. Users have the ability to upload their images, compress them, and subsequently download the optimized versions.
Here are the steps for compressing a PNG image using Compressor.io:
- Go to the Compressor.io website by typing “compressor.io” in your web browser.
- Click on the “Select files” button or drag and drop your PNG file directly onto the webpage.
Compressor.io may offer some optional settings depending on the file type. For PNG files, it typically provides options for lossless and lossy compression. You can choose your preferred compression level based on your quality requirements.
- After uploading the PNG file and adjusting settings (if necessary), click on the “Apply Compression” or similar button to start the compression process.
Compressor.io will process the image, and you’ll see a progress indicator. The time required for compression depends on the file size and your internet connection speed.
- Once the compression is complete, a download link or button will appear. Click on it to download the compressed PNG file to your computer.
- Save the compressed PNG file to your preferred location on your computer.
Compressor.io makes the optimisation process user-friendly with a simple interface. Just follow these steps, and you’ll be able to reduce the size of your PNG images while maintaining a satisfactory level of quality.
3.Wordpress Compression Plugins
When hosting your website on WordPress, you are not required to manage formatting or compression tasks manually. There are plugins available that can automatically optimize your image files during the upload process, as well as enhance images that have already been uploaded. Below are some of the top plugins designed to improve your images for enhanced performance.
- Imagify Image Optimizer
- Optimole
- Optimus Image Optimizer
- WP Smush
- TinyPNG (also compresses JPGs)
- ImageRecycle
- EWWW Image Optimizer
It is crucial to avoid depending exclusively on these plugins. For example, uploading 2 MB images to your WordPress media library is inadvisable, as this can rapidly deplete your web host’s disk space. A more effective strategy is to resize the image using a photo editing tool prior to uploading, and then utilize one of these plugins for additional compression.
It is advisable to verify whether your web hosting provider includes integrated tools for image optimization prior to selecting any of these tools or plugins. This can help you save time and guarantee optimal performance.